Drain cleaning is a preventive plumbing service that removes buildup and debris from your pipes to keep wastewater flowing smoothly and prevent costly plumbing emergencies. For homeowners in Omaha, where high humidity, and frequent rainfall increase the risk of root intrusion and stormwater backup, keeping drains clear is essential to protect both your plumbing system and your home’s hygiene.
Neglected drains can lead to foul odors, standing water, slow drainage, and even sewage backflow. These issues often stem from accumulated grease, food particles, soap scum, and invasive tree roots that clog your drainpipes over time. Our licensed plumbers use specialized tools such as drain snakes, inspection cameras, and hydro-jetting systems to identify and remove these obstructions safely and effectively.
